GNU bug report logs - #39658
26.3; can't edit file with terminal escape sequences

Previous Next

Package: emacs;

Reported by: frederik <at> ofb.net

Date: Tue, 18 Feb 2020 13:50:01 UTC

Severity: normal

Found in version 26.3

Full log


Message #38 received at 39658 <at> debbugs.gnu.org (full text, mbox):

From: Eli Zaretskii <eliz <at> gnu.org>
To: Mattias EngdegÄrd <mattiase <at> acm.org>
Cc: rpluim <at> gmail.com, 39658 <at> debbugs.gnu.org, frederik <at> ofb.net
Subject: Re: bug#39658: 26.3; can't edit file with terminal escape sequences
Date: Thu, 20 Feb 2020 16:46:14 +0200
> From: Mattias EngdegÄrd <mattiase <at> acm.org>
> Date: Thu, 20 Feb 2020 14:36:17 +0100
> Cc: Robert Pluim <rpluim <at> gmail.com>, 39658 <at> debbugs.gnu.org, frederik <at> ofb.net
> 
> 19 feb. 2020 kl. 18.47 skrev Eli Zaretskii <eliz <at> gnu.org>:
> 
> > Ah, yes.  Set bidi-inhibit-bpa non-nil, and Bob's your uncle.
> 
> Fine, so how do we proceed from here? I presume that the bug triggers when the bidi cache limit of 50000 elements is reached (or maybe MAX_BPA_STACK). Turn off BPA temporarily, for the current line or paragraph, when this occurs? Or for the entire buffer, on the grounds that it's hardly right-to-left text anyway?

I think so-long-mode already handles this the best we could do in
general.  I don't know how to solve these pathological cases better,
except advise the user to visit such files literally to begin with.




This bug report was last modified 5 years and 119 days ago.

Previous Next


GNU bug tracking system
Copyright (C) 1999 Darren O. Benham, 1997,2003 nCipher Corporation Ltd, 1994-97 Ian Jackson.